Log:
  Fix regression from r301461.
  
  The fix to the __collate_range_cmp() ABI breakage missed some replacements
  in libc's vfscanf().  Replace them with __wcollate_range_cmp() which
  does what is expected.
  
  This was breaking applications like xterm and pidgin when using wide
  characters.
